Output 3116128a8a7a182245cdb6b8e576cd66f32d6f5444f56e1238159759d26b2645:1

value
174386699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d3f74a8b26da1bfbe8049cd0a7f08045b5ef0a OP_EQUAL
address
34xTVusWvVkKo1WsizmTMSDsFZNZ7CJdsv
transaction
3116128a8a7a182245cdb6b8e576cd66f32d6f5444f56e1238159759d26b2645
confirmations
357282
spent
true